Daughter of the Cuban Revolution

28 March 2002

There are many ways of fighting a revolution. Aleida Guevara's father, Ernesto Ché Guevara, fought it first as a field doctor, then as a freedom fighter. Aleida's way is as a First Degree Consultant on Pediatric Allergology at "William Soler" Paediatric Hospital in Havana. Her revolutionary fight is to save lives against the backdrop of the lack of medicines and medical equipment caused by US sanctions against Cuba. Free article

Another hunger striker dies

28 March 2002

The death toll in a long-standing hunger strike by prisoners protesting at controversial jail reforms in Turkey reached 49 on Thursday, 21 March, with the death of another inmate, a human rights activist. Free article
